The third in a series examining the essential building blocks in creating a learning culture. Explores the fitness for purpose of the National Record of Achievement (NRA) as a vehicle for adult learning and development, considers how it might be adapted to fulfil its purpose and identifies a range of opportunities for introducing the use of the National Record in education partnership activities.
